(darya) the state's attorney general says 157 people died during encounters with police in california last year. this is the first time the state has publicly released statistics on police use of force. there were 782 incidents in 20-16 where a poilce officer used force that resulted in serious injury or death. 42-percent of civilians involved were hispanic and nearly 20-percent were black. a state law requires california police departments to report the data to the state attorney general's office. ( mark ) new safety rules are in the works for truck drivers throughout california. backers of a new bill called "daniel's law" expect the legislation to be signed by governor brown later this year. the law is named after daniel mcguire of santa cruz. he was killed in july of 2014 when a big rig slammed into his and several other cars on highway 17. the new law will require big rig drivers to get more training before they get behind the wheel. police say the driver of that big rig back in 2014 was unqualified to operate it. ( mark ) daniel's law would require that all big rig drivers have at least 30 hours of training behind the wheel before they hit the road. daniel mcguire's parents were recently awarded a nearly 10 million dollar settlement in a wrongful death lawsuit. (mark) after a near collision at san francisco's international airport, the f-a-a is now imposing new rules at the airport. the new procedures apply to nighttime landings and control-tower staffing at s-f-o. pilots now must use instrument landing systems or satellite-based systems to line up for the correct runway. they will no longer be able to make so-called visual approaches to land. plus two air traffic controllers must be in the tower during busy late-night periods. these new rules come after an air canada flight nearly landed on the taxi way and almost collided with four other planes. ( darya ) in contra costa county... we are learning about new cases of animals and birds testing positive for west nile virus. officials say, a horse from brentwood, four chickens from knightsen, a bird from danville and a bird from discovery bay... all tested positive. officials are planning extra checks for infected mosquitoes in the areas where these cases were discovered. people within contra costa county are asked to report any dead birds near their homes.
